# Service Accounts — Pickpath Optimizer

Hey! Since you're cutting the next release, here's the rundown. The warehouse pick-list optimizer runs under the `pickpath-svc` account, which talks to the Binmap inventory service and the Routeframe scheduler. Release builds must be signed and deployed under this identity — don't use your personal creds, or the audit job will flag the deploy. Rotation happens quarterly; the current key is valid through the end of this cycle. For the release pipeline config, use the service key shown below.

app token of fajop-fahif = qvz4-AnML

Key changes: points now accrue on service renewals, tier thresholds drop by 20%, and the unused travel-rewards category is retired. Modelling by the Marlowe analytics group projects a 6% lift in repeat purchase rates within two quarters.

Migration of existing members runs in three waves starting next month. Customer communications are drafted and with compliance.

Costs remain within the approved envelope. The confidential note below outlines the strategic context.

— Dierdre Askew, VP Customer

management briefing: Only 33 of the 205 pilot accounts renewed Kasath, so a churn review is set for October 17. Weniusek Logistics is in early talks to buy Holethax Freight for about $345.6 million.

Ticket: sensor drift alerts from the Glasswren greenhouse controller traced to a misconfigured environment. The calibration interval was set in hours, not minutes, so drift correction almost never ran. Correct the interval in the env file, then confirm the controller's telemetry token is present on the line immediately following it.

vault entry, yagep-yagef: COURIER_KEY13=8965fb29ff62d

Subject: On-call primer — Lanternfish bloom filter

Hi Tomas, welcome to the rotation. The Lanternfish cache sits behind a bloom filter that screens lookups before they hit the Coralbed key-value store. If the filter's false-positive rate climbs above 2%, reads get slow but never wrong — so don't panic, just schedule a filter rebuild. Rebuilds take roughly ten minutes and are safe during business hours. The full runbook lives on our internal page here.

dashboard of bagef-tagaf = https://confluence.qorvelworks.corp/job/pages/dash/66e46dc2cf2f